Output e1162c89a85f46bf28621bcdaf2a08b20e0f4ebd6074b337594e040d872ceea1:23

value
475338728
script pubkey
OP_0 OP_PUSHBYTES_32 5021ae9f70cb2bd8cd9149ba266230abd9d4ba297dc7079d6ea1f2686e7b1af6
address
bc1q2qs6a8msev4a3nv3fxazvc3s40vafw3f0hrs08tw58exsmnmrtmq78w6aa
transaction
e1162c89a85f46bf28621bcdaf2a08b20e0f4ebd6074b337594e040d872ceea1
spent
true